Solution for 3x^2-28+2x^2-3x=180 equation:


Simplifying
3x2 + -28 + 2x2 + -3x = 180

Reorder the terms:
-28 + -3x + 3x2 + 2x2 = 180

Combine like terms: 3x2 + 2x2 = 5x2
-28 + -3x + 5x2 = 180

Solving
-28 + -3x + 5x2 = 180

Solving for variable 'x'.

Reorder the terms:
-28 + -180 + -3x + 5x2 = 180 + -180

Combine like terms: -28 + -180 = -208
-208 + -3x + 5x2 = 180 + -180

Combine like terms: 180 + -180 = 0
-208 + -3x + 5x2 = 0

Begin completing the square.  Divide all terms by
5 the coefficient of the squared term: 

Divide each side by '5'.
-41.6 + -0.6x + x2 = 0

Move the constant term to the right:

Add '41.6' to each side of the equation.
-41.6 + -0.6x + 41.6 + x2 = 0 + 41.6

Reorder the terms:
-41.6 + 41.6 + -0.6x + x2 = 0 + 41.6

Combine like terms: -41.6 + 41.6 = 0.0
0.0 + -0.6x + x2 = 0 + 41.6
-0.6x + x2 = 0 + 41.6

Combine like terms: 0 + 41.6 = 41.6
-0.6x + x2 = 41.6

The x term is -0.6x.  Take half its coefficient (-0.3).
Square it (0.09) and add it to both sides.

Add '0.09' to each side of the equation.
-0.6x + 0.09 + x2 = 41.6 + 0.09

Reorder the terms:
0.09 + -0.6x + x2 = 41.6 + 0.09

Combine like terms: 41.6 + 0.09 = 41.69
0.09 + -0.6x + x2 = 41.69

Factor a perfect square on the left side:
(x + -0.3)(x + -0.3) = 41.69

Calculate the square root of the right side: 6.456779383

Break this problem into two subproblems by setting 
(x + -0.3) equal to 6.456779383 and -6.456779383.

Subproblem 1

x + -0.3 = 6.456779383 Simplifying x + -0.3 = 6.456779383 Reorder the terms: -0.3 + x = 6.456779383 Solving -0.3 + x = 6.456779383 Solving for variable 'x'.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'0.3' to each side of the equation. -0.3 + 0.3 + x = 6.456779383 + 0.3 Combine like terms: -0.3 + 0.3 = 0.0 0.0 + x = 6.456779383 + 0.3 x = 6.456779383 + 0.3 Combine like terms: 6.456779383 + 0.3 = 6.756779383 x = 6.756779383 Simplifying x = 6.756779383

Subproblem 2

x + -0.3 = -6.456779383 Simplifying x + -0.3 = -6.456779383 Reorder the terms: -0.3 + x = -6.456779383 Solving -0.3 + x = -6.456779383 Solving for variable 'x'.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'0.3' to each side of the equation. -0.3 + 0.3 + x = -6.456779383 + 0.3 Combine like terms: -0.3 + 0.3 = 0.0 0.0 + x = -6.456779383 + 0.3 x = -6.456779383 + 0.3 Combine like terms: -6.456779383 + 0.3 = -6.156779383 x = -6.156779383 Simplifying x = -6.156779383

Solution

The solution to the problem is based on the solutions from the subproblems. x = {6.756779383, -6.156779383}
